Understanding the Hyundai Ioniq 5 Leasing Kampanje Landscape
Now, let's get into the nitty-gritty of the Hyundai Ioniq 5 leasing kampanje. These campaigns are promotions offered by Hyundai or its dealerships to make leasing more appealing. They can include various incentives, discounts, and special offers designed to entice you to lease an Ioniq 5. You'll find different types of campaigns, each with its own benefits and drawbacks. Keep an eye out for these to get the best deal for you.
- Cash Incentives: Sometimes, Hyundai offers cash rebates or incentives to lower your monthly payments. These are like little gifts that make leasing even more affordable.
- Reduced Money Factor (Interest Rate): The money factor is essentially the interest rate on your lease. A lower money factor means lower monthly payments. So, keep an eye out for deals with reduced money factors. It's like getting a discount on your discount!
- Down Payment Offers: Some campaigns might offer reduced or waived down payments. This can significantly reduce your upfront costs, making leasing even more budget-friendly. This means you can drive off in your brand-new Ioniq 5 without a huge initial investment.
- Mileage Allowances: Make sure to consider your driving habits when choosing a lease. If you drive a lot, you'll need a lease with a higher mileage allowance to avoid overage fees. If you're a casual driver, a lower mileage allowance might be perfect for you and save you some money!
- Special Lease Terms: Keep an eye out for special lease terms, such as shorter or longer lease durations. These terms can affect your monthly payments and overall costs. Consider how long you want to drive the car when deciding on your lease term.
Key Factors to Consider When Leasing
Before you jump into a Hyundai Ioniq 5 leasing kampanje, there are a few key things to keep in mind. Knowing these will help you make a smart decision and find a lease that perfectly suits your needs. It's all about making sure you get the most bang for your buck and drive off happy!
- Your Budget: The first thing to consider is your budget. How much can you comfortably afford to pay each month? Factor in the monthly payments, down payment, taxes, and any other associated fees. Don't forget to account for insurance, which can vary depending on your location and driving history.
- Lease Term: Lease terms typically range from 24 to 48 months. Shorter terms mean lower overall costs but higher monthly payments. Longer terms mean lower monthly payments but higher overall costs. Choose the term that aligns with your financial goals and driving needs. It's all about finding the sweet spot.
- Mileage Allowance: As mentioned earlier, consider how many miles you typically drive each year. If you exceed your mileage allowance, you'll be charged overage fees, which can add up quickly. It's better to overestimate your mileage than underestimate.
- Residual Value: The residual value is the estimated value of the car at the end of the lease. This value is used to calculate your monthly payments. A higher residual value can result in lower payments, but it also means the car might be worth more at the end of the lease if you choose to buy it.
- Negotiating: Don't be afraid to negotiate. Dealerships are often willing to negotiate the price of the car or the terms of the lease. Do your research, know the market value, and be prepared to walk away if you don't get a good deal. It never hurts to try!
- Read the Fine Print: Always carefully read the lease agreement before signing anything. Pay close attention to the terms and conditions, including mileage restrictions, early termination fees, and any other potential charges. Don't be shy about asking questions if something is unclear.
